[發明專利]手機及其手機號歸屬信息的存儲及查找方法有效
| 申請號: | 201310269217.8 | 申請日: | 2013-06-28 |
| 公開(公告)號: | CN103354576A | 公開(公告)日: | 2013-10-16 |
| 發明(設計)人: | 張云;黃國宏;潘年華;徐飛;賴偉;王海 | 申請(專利權)人: | 貴陽朗瑪信息技術股份有限公司 |
| 主分類號: | H04M1/2745 | 分類號: | H04M1/2745;G06F17/30 |
| 代理公司: | 暫無信息 | 代理人: | 暫無信息 |
| 地址: | 550022 貴州省貴陽*** | 國省代碼: | 貴州;52 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 手機 及其 手機號 歸屬 信息 存儲 查找 方法 | ||
1.一種手機號歸屬信息的存儲方法,所述歸屬信息至少包括市級或市級以下的歸屬地信息,其特征在于,該方法包括:
確定手機號段的位數;
將各手機號段按前后的位序統一劃分成一級標識和二級標識;
將各手機號段按數值順序排列,存儲時,將各一級標識作為父記錄單條存儲;以及將任一該一級標識之后的二級標識作為子記錄存儲在相應的父記錄之下,其中任一父記錄至少包括一條、兩條或兩條以上相應的子記錄;
其中,同一父記錄之下的隸屬于同一歸屬地且連號的所有二級標識存儲在同一子記錄中,該子記錄至少存儲有二級標識起始值、表征連號區間的偏移量和歸屬地信息,所述偏移量為大于或等于零的整數。
2.根據權利要求1所述的手機號歸屬信息的存儲方法,其特征在于,該方法包括:
將手機號的前7位或前8位設為手機號段,且當全國手機號段的首位數字都為1時,所述各一級標識省略手機號段首位數字1。
3.根據權利要求1或2所述的手機號歸屬信息的存儲方法,其特征在于,還包括:
將歸屬信息保存為文本文件讀入內存,以將一級標識錄入一級檢索結構,并將二級標識、偏移量和歸屬地信息錄入二級檢索結構。
4.根據權利要求3所述的手機號歸屬信息的存儲方法,其特征在于,當所述歸屬信息為市級的歸屬地信息時,所述歸屬地信息以歸屬地的電話區號表示。
5.根據權利要求4所述的手機號歸屬信息的存儲方法,其特征在于,還包括:
寫入各條存儲記錄的歸屬地信息時,省略該電話區號的首位數字零。
6.一種手機號歸屬信息的查找方法,所述歸屬信息至少包括市級或市級以下的歸屬地信息,其特征在于,該方法包括:
從待查詢的手機號分離出一級標識和二級標識;
查找所述一級標識所在的父記錄,然后在該父記錄的相應子記錄下查找所述二級標識所對應的歸屬地信息。
7.根據權利要求6所述的手機號歸屬信息的查找方法,其特征在于,所述查找所述一級標識所在的父記錄之前還包括:
將歸屬信息保存為文本文件讀入內存,將一級標識錄入一級檢索結構,并將二級標識起始值、偏移量和歸屬地信息錄入二級檢索結構。
8.根據權利要求7所述的手機號歸屬信息的查找方法,其特征在于,當所述一級檢索結構的各一級標識省略手機號段首位數字1時,所述從待查詢的手機號分離出一級標識不包含手機號首位數字1。
9.一種手機,其特征在于,包括:
與內存建立通信連接的加載模塊和手機號歸屬信息查找模塊:
所述加載模塊,用于將攜帶各手機號歸屬信息的文本文件讀入內存,以將一級標識錄入一級檢索結構,并將二級標識起始值、偏移量和歸屬地信息錄入二級檢索結構;
所述手機號歸屬信息查找模塊,用于從待查詢的手機號分離出一級標識和二級標識,以及查找所述一級標識所在的父記錄,然后在該父記錄的相應子記錄下查找所述二級標識所對應的歸屬地信息;
其中所述文本文件將各一級標識作為父記錄單條存儲;以及將任一該一級標識之后的二級標識作為子記錄存儲在相應的父記錄之下,其中任一父記錄至少包括一條、兩條或兩條以上相應的子記錄,同一父記錄之下的隸屬于同一歸屬地且連號的所有二級標識存儲在同一子記錄中,該子記錄至少存儲有二級標識起始值、表征連號區間的偏移量和歸屬地信息,所述偏移量為大于或等于零的整數。
10.根據權利要求9所述的手機,其特征在于,將手機號的前7位或前8位設為手機號段,且當全國手機號段的首位數字都為1時,所述各一級標識省略手機號段首位數字1。
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于貴陽朗瑪信息技術股份有限公司,未經貴陽朗瑪信息技術股份有限公司許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310269217.8/1.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:一種赤眼鱒魚的人工繁殖方法
- 下一篇:一種燒結法生產氧化鋁的方法





